Clarksville would have been located within present day Defiance County<2>.

While the community is gone, the present day location for Clarksville is 830 feet [253 m] above sea level.<3>.

Time Zone: The area where Clarksville was located is in the Eastern Time Zone (EST/EDT) and observes daylight saving time

The Area Codes where Clarksville was located: 419 & 567<4>

<4>When there's a risk of an area code running out of phone numbers, an 'Overlay Area Code' is created that has the same geographic boundaries as the existing area code. In this case, the 419 code has been Overlayed with the 567 area code. New phone numbers in the Clarksville area will be assigned with one of these codes: 419 or 567. As a result, placing a call in the Clarksville area will require 10-digit dialing (where you enter both the area code and then the phone number).
